A group of books for builders and architects

[ translate ]

A group of three titles, including DESAINT, A. Trucs d’atelier... Paris: Juliot & Coquet, no date (circa 1900). Three volumes. Original printed wrappers, glassine. 9 1/2 x 6 inches (24.25 x 15.5 cm); Wear to wrappers with some losses at spines and corners, contents lightly toned; together with BERTET. Arts et Metier du Tapissier-Decorateur. Paris: Librairie Garnier Freres, 1922. Brown calf spine gilt, marbled paper boards. Illustrations in text. Wear to spine and extremities, spine a bit sunned with a slight lean; and with, HODGSON, FRED T. Common-Sense Stair Building and Handrailing.Riverside, IL: The Radford Architectural Co., [1903]. Original green cloth boards gilt, rebound with modern red morocco spine and corners. Illustrations in text. Some evidence of wear to boards but very sound and presentable in its current binding, five volumes total, the lot sold as is.
